How to Style Your Jake Paul Hoodie for Warmer Weather

Yes, you can wear a hoodie in summer. The key is choosing the right fabric and fit, and then using it as a layer, not an insulator. Here's how I style the "BS" hoodie in 85-degree weather:

1. Go with shorts and slides: Pair the hoodie with 5-7 inch inseam shorts and classic slides or low-top sneakers. The volume of the hoodie balances the leg exposure. Stick to neutral colors - heather grey hoodie with black shorts is foolproof. 2. Half-zip or unzipped: If you have the zippered version, wear it unzipped over a lightweight tank or tee. This creates airflow and shows off the shirt underneath. 3. The knot trick: If the hoodie is too long, tie a loose knot at the front hem. This crops it casually and keeps you cooler by reducing fabric touching your torso. 4. Layer over a long tee: Let the tee extend an inch or two past the hoodie hem. That layering adds depth without heat, because both pieces are cotton.

Avoid wearing the hoodie during peak sun hours. Late afternoon or evening is when it shines - literally and figuratively. I've worn my 2026 hoodie to a sunset rooftop gathering and got compliments on the fabric weight and fit, not just the logo.

Materials Matter

The 380 GSM fabric is dense but not suffocating. The interior is brushed for softness, but the exterior is smooth and doesn't trap heat like fleece. If you live in a humid climate, go for the sleeveless options instead. But if you're in dry heat like California or Arizona, this hoodie is wearable even at 90 degrees as long as you're in the shade.

Color Pairing Tips

Stick to 2-3 colors max. The 2026 merch palette includes heather grey, black, olive, and faded pink. Combine grey with any bright accent (like a neon orange hat) for pop. Black and olive is an earthy, grown-up combo. Avoid pairing two printed pieces - let one graphic do the talking.

Caring for Your Jake Paul Merch: Tips to Keep It Fresh All Season

Summer is rough on clothes. Sweat, sun, and frequent washes can fade prints and shrink fabrics. Here's how to maintain your gear:

  • Wash inside out: Turn every piece inside out before tossing in the machine. This protects the print from friction. Use cold water on a gentle cycle.
  • Skip the dryer: Air dry your tees and hoodies. The dryer shrinks cotton and can crack vinyl prints. Lay flat on a drying rack or hang in the shade.
  • Use mild detergent: Avoid bleach or fabric softeners. They break down fibers and dull colors. A cup of white vinegar in the rinse cycle removes odor without damage.
  • Store folded, not hung: Heavy cotton hoodies stretch out when hung for long periods. Fold them and stack on a shelf.
  • Spot clean when possible: For minor stains, use a damp cloth with a dab of dish soap. Don't rub vigorously - dab gently.

I follow these rules with my own collection, and my 2021 Jake Paul tee still looks new. Prints stay vibrant, fabric holds shape. Taking five extra minutes on laundry day saves you from replacing pieces every season.
